from six.moves import mock
|
|
import testtools
|
|
|
|
from oslotest import timeout
|
|
|
|
|
|
class TimeoutTestCase(testtools.TestCase):
|
|
|
|
@mock.patch('os.environ.get')
|
|
@mock.patch.object(timeout.Timeout, 'useFixture')
|
|
@mock.patch('fixtures.Timeout')
|
|
def test_timeout(self, fixture_timeout_mock, fixture_mock, env_get_mock):
|
|
env_get_mock.return_value = 1
|
|
tc = timeout.Timeout()
|
|
tc.setUp()
|
|
env_get_mock.assert_called_once_with('OS_TEST_TIMEOUT', 0)
|
|
fixture_timeout_mock.assert_called_once_with(1, gentle=True)
|
|
self.assertEqual(1, fixture_mock.call_count)
|
|
|
|
@mock.patch('os.environ.get')
|
|
@mock.patch.object(timeout.Timeout, 'useFixture')
|
|
@mock.patch('fixtures.Timeout')
|
|
def test_no_timeout(self, fixture_timeout_mock, fixture_mock,
|
|
env_get_mock):
|
|
# Returning 0 means we don't install the timeout
|
|
env_get_mock.return_value = 0
|
|
tc = timeout.Timeout()
|
|
tc.setUp()
|
|
env_get_mock.assert_called_once_with('OS_TEST_TIMEOUT', 0)
|
|
self.assertEqual(0, fixture_timeout_mock.call_count)
|
|
self.assertEqual(0, fixture_mock.call_count)
|
|
|
|
@mock.patch('os.environ.get')
|
|
@mock.patch.object(timeout.Timeout, 'useFixture')
|
|
@mock.patch('fixtures.Timeout')
|
|
def test_timeout_default(
|
|
self, fixture_timeout_mock, fixture_mock, env_get_mock):
|
|
env_get_mock.return_value = 5
|
|
tc = timeout.Timeout(default_timeout=5)
|
|
tc.setUp()
|
|
env_get_mock.assert_called_once_with('OS_TEST_TIMEOUT', 5)
|
|
fixture_timeout_mock.assert_called_once_with(5, gentle=True)
|
|
self.assertEqual(1, fixture_mock.call_count)
|
|
|
|
@mock.patch('os.environ.get')
|
|
@mock.patch.object(timeout.Timeout, 'useFixture')
|
|
@mock.patch('fixtures.Timeout')
|
|
def test_timeout_bad_default(
|
|
self, fixture_timeout_mock, fixture_mock, env_get_mock):
|
|
env_get_mock.return_value = 'invalid'
|
|
tc = timeout.Timeout(default_timeout='invalid')
|
|
tc.setUp()
|
|
env_get_mock.assert_called_once_with('OS_TEST_TIMEOUT', 0)
|
|
self.assertEqual(0, fixture_timeout_mock.call_count)
|
|
self.assertEqual(0, fixture_mock.call_count)
|
|
|
|
@mock.patch('os.environ.get')
|
|
@mock.patch.object(timeout.Timeout, 'useFixture')
|
|
@mock.patch('fixtures.Timeout')
|
|
def test_timeout_scaling(
|
|
self, fixture_timeout_mock, fixture_mock, env_get_mock):
|
|
env_get_mock.return_value = 2
|
|
tc = timeout.Timeout(scaling_factor=1.5)
|
|
tc.setUp()
|
|
env_get_mock.assert_called_once_with('OS_TEST_TIMEOUT', 0)
|
|
fixture_timeout_mock.assert_called_once_with(3, gentle=True)
|
|
self.assertEqual(1, fixture_mock.call_count)
|
|
|
|
@mock.patch('os.environ.get')
|
|
@mock.patch.object(timeout.Timeout, 'useFixture')
|
|
@mock.patch('fixtures.Timeout')
|
|
def test_timeout_bad_scaling(
|
|
self, fixture_timeout_mock, fixture_mock, env_get_mock):
|
|
env_get_mock.return_value = 2
|
|
tc = timeout.Timeout(scaling_factor='invalid')
|
|
tc.setUp()
|
|
env_get_mock.assert_called_once_with('OS_TEST_TIMEOUT', 0)
|
|
fixture_timeout_mock.assert_called_once_with(2, gentle=True)
|
|
self.assertEqual(1, fixture_mock.call_count)
